Wanindu Hasaranga named Sri Lanka’s vice-captain for T20Is against India
30 Dec, 2022 By Editor

Sri Lanka will be travelling to India to participate in a bilateral affair that will be featuring three T20Is and three ODIs that will be kickstarting from the 3rd of January. As the tour approaches, SLC has announced the Sri Lankan squads for the India series with Avishka Fernando making a comeback to the national side. The talented batter last played a series in the international arcade back in February post which he was sidelined for a long tenure with a major injury.

The call-up for Avishka comes alongside that of Sadeera Samawickrama as both managed to post significant displays in the recently concluded Lankan Premier League. In a surprising move, Samawickrama managed to get past the likes of an underperforming Dinesh Chandimal into the squad for the Indian series.

Two more exciting names for the Lankan squad that will be touring India are that of Nuwanidu Fernando and Nuwan Thusara with the call-ups coming for ODIs and T20Is respectively. Chamika Karunaratne will also be returning to the international fold owing to an impressive performance in the LPL. RCB leg-spinner Wanindu Hasaranga has been named as the vice-captain of the squad for the T20Is while Kusal Mendis will be Dasun Shanaka’s deputy for the ODIs.

Squad: Dasun Shanaka (C), Pathum Nissanka, Avishka Fernando, Sadeera Samarawickrama, Kusal Mendis (VC for ODIs), Bhanuka Rajapaksa (only for T20Is), Charith Asalanka, Dhananjaya de Silva, Wanindu Hasaranga (VC for T20Is), Ashen Bandara, Maheesh Theekshana, Jeffrey Vandersay (only for ODIs), Chamika Karunaratne, Dilshan Madushanka, Kasun Rajitha, Nuwanidu Fernando (only for ODIs), Dunith Wellalage, Pramod Madushan, Lahiru Kumara, Nuwan Thushara (only for T20Is).
